    On Dec ****** around 5 pm, I placed an order of 2 Ghost Pepper Ranch Chicken Sandwich Combos through the drive thru. I paid close to $30 for my order. When I got home and finally started to eat my sandwich, I noticed that the chicken was raw. My husband then cut his sandwich in half and his was raw also. I called the restaurant and left a voicemail and then my husband filed a complaint online with Wendys. A few days later I did receive a phone call from someone named ******** that works at the location. She did apologize and said she would mail me a $30 **** gift card. Well, I never did receive one or an email response from Wendys either. So I waited until the holidays were over and I called ******** and told her I havent received my refund. She just assumed that I had but took my info again and said she would call me back. Still waiting for that phone call.. I then sent another email to Wendys referencing the case number given with the first email complaint and basically told them that this was unacceptable and poor customer service. On Jan 7, 2025, I finally received a response from Wendys ************* that thanked me for contacting them and that a franchise operator would reach out soon regarding my refund.
